Repost from my friend and dive buddy @patpicos aka @onlycenotes : Over the past year, a team of 15 divers, Playa Del Carmen Underwater Resurvey and Exploration (PURE), spent countless hours resurveying the Ponderosa system with the goal of creating a community of like minded individuals who appreciate having navigational aids for their diving and put their surveying skills to use. Previous maps of the systems have grown outdated and attempts to resurvey and generate an asset to the community have failed until now. We are pleased to report that Ponderosa now sits 68,208'/20,790m long with a few odds and ends that could be surveyed with a bit of courage and foolishness. This is a significant increase over the last map published which stood at 49,274'/14,931m. In the process, the cave was extended a mere 2,135'/650m. A significant amount of relining was performed. Very soon, a large print of the full system will be displayed at Eden main entrance. I would like to sincerely thank everyone who supported this project. Another big thank you to landowners letting us access their caves. Patty has been fantastic to work with. Her property has La Gloria and Hilario’s Well; part of the downstream Dos Ojos region of Sistema Sac Actun These cenotes are as close you can get to a Florida cave diving experience. Heavy flow in the main trunks and sedimentation on the side passages. Rancho La Teresita is just south of the Dos Ojos property and is usually open 9-5 for divers and events.

Its the time to be merry. I visited the land ownwrs of Xookab Ha / Mundo Escondido earlier this week to give them a copy of the map we did over the past 3 months. The cave quickly became a favorite of mine. Steve Gerrards book did not lie about how incredible the cave is. Sadly, the cave was walled out and we found very little. It was explored by a star studded list of explorers who left nothing to pick. No big deal as we enjoyed the cave despite the lack of new passages. I suspect the reason is that it is so close to dos ojos and sac actun region and the hope was to connect the two in this area. The main connection was done by Alex Reato to the dreamgate area I want to thank Arya Irmeli and sarahelandau worked with me on this project. We had a lot of fun…lost a mnemo….then recovered it, then had to replace the battery… Please reach out to the land owners for access and enjoy this gem. The Xookab Ha map is available for sale among 7 others (aerolito, concha, chun ya, fenomeno, fenomeno downstream, cocom, and la gloria)
